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4021 83035647782 28497 6556951
30855 733733735 31500639
30855 733733735 31500639
996168591 13 34 4353
All about undefined
Interested in learning more?
30855 733733735 31500639
996168591 13 34 4353
See more
205 84
91 81187488 5830
See more
916887114 3671
74 96 4721
See more